District Overview
Located in the heart of Albuquerque at 4401 Central Ave NE, Building 2, the New Mexico Academy for the Media Arts operates as an active, independent public charter school district serving students across grades 6 through 12. Situated in a vibrant large-city environment within the greater Albuquerque metropolitan area, this single-school local educational agency offers an intimate academic setting focused on secondary education. The academy fosters a close-knit and diverse learning community of 109 enrolled students, comprising 61 female and 48 male scholars. Its student body reflects the rich cultural tapestry of the region, featuring significant representation among Hispanic, White, multi-racial, Native American, and Black students spread across its middle and high school grade levels.
A defining element of the academy's educational framework is its remarkably supportive instructional environment and robust staffing structure. The district employs a dedicated team of over 38 full-time equivalent staff members, including more than 22 full-time equivalent teachers, two instructional aides, and 14 support personnel. This exceptionally high staff-to-student presence yields a student-to-teacher ratio of approximately 5 to 1, allowing for individualized academic mentorship, customized instruction, and strong advisory relationships.
